Inhalt: |
This is generally aimed at solving the nonhomogenenous bi-
harmonic equationby the boundary element method (BEM). Ap-
plications include the bending of beams, deflection of thin
plates, and creeping flow fluids. The text itself is a self-
contained treatment of the implementation of the BEM in sol-
ving problems with the biharmonic operator appearing in the
governing equation. A computer program is included as part
of the text; element types discussed and implemented in the
code are the constant, linear, quadratic, and the Overhauser
spline. Special techniques of handlingthe domain integrals
resulting from the nonhomogeneous term are presented. The
text represents the most advanced treatise to date on dea-
ling withthe practical applications of the biharmonic equa-
tion by boundary elements.
